TL;DR\ MENDAKI lists this scholarship for final-year accountancy students in Singapore's autonomous universities. For AY2025/26, apply 7 Jul–15 Aug 2025 with a nomination from your Accountancy Head. Quantum: $1,500, one recipient; no bond is stated on the page.

Scholarship Snapshot
- Status: Application window for AY2025/26: 7 Jul – 15 Aug 2025 (per MENDAKI).
- Official Portal: MENDAKI – ISCA Scholarship (Accounting)
- Who It Targets: Final-year accountancy students at local autonomous universities.
- Eligibility (per MENDAKI): Singapore Muslim Citizens or PRs residing in Singapore for ≥5 years; full-time students who passed Year 1 and 2 with minimum Grade C; nominated by the Head of Accountancy; must be enrolled in NUS, NTU, SMU, SIT, SUTD, or SUSS.
- Award Value: $1,500; one recipient published for the AY2025/26 cycle.
- Bond: None stated; scholarship to be used for educational expenses.
Award Components
- $1,500 quantum for AY2025/26 (published).
- Scholarship should be used for educational expenses.
Mandatory Documents (per MENDAKI)
- MENDAKI–ISCA nomination form (obtain from your institution).
- NRIC copies (front/back) for applicant and household members.
